Notes from Tuesday stand-up — staff party prep

Quick one: the two raffle drums for the Larkfield summer party are boxed and ready by the dispatch desk. Pennick Events is sending a van Thursday afternoon to take them to the Oakhollow venue. Keep the ticket rolls inside the drums. Driver hand-over goes per the instruction below.

dispatch memo: the sorys silath courier leaves the frawyn fraok casox holael tamix tamwyn fraael silael ledger at gate 9188 under passcode 240729

Hey Priya,

Quick handover before I'm out: the Sproutly watering scheduler is stable, but the job queue table needs a vacuum on Fridays. Marek knows the cron setup if anything drifts. Everything else is documented in the wiki. For the weekly sync demo, connect to the scheduler database with the following string.

database URL for bahop-yagep: mssql://sildor_svc:35ha7jz@db-fb6d.nelvrodyn.example:5432/casath

Subject: Renholm Franchise Agreement — Status

Team,

The franchise agreement with Renholm Eatery Partners for the Calder Valley territory is finalized and signed. Terms: ten-year initial period, 5.5% royalty, standard brand-compliance audits twice yearly. Sales leads should treat Calder Valley as franchise-served from next month and route inbound accounts accordingly. Training for their operators starts in three weeks at the Midhaven facility. The confidential rationale for prioritizing this territory is set out below.

internal memo for kafof-tadup: Headcount on the Juleth team goes from 44 to 91 by the end of May. Gross margin on Juleth came in at 20 percent against a plan of 64 percent.